Output 3c31a41184397d2beef7336a915b18637b6fe1dba16876b9fe7b99b61b902d5e:5

value
129899
script pubkey
OP_0 OP_PUSHBYTES_20 1988762f2128abad0918dbb35c4db3848e2513d1
address
bc1qrxy8vtep9z466zgcmwe4cndnsj8z2y736ztgax
transaction
3c31a41184397d2beef7336a915b18637b6fe1dba16876b9fe7b99b61b902d5e
confirmations
117832
spent
true